Теория: Почему «идеальной» архитектуры не существует. Виды противоречий в конкретных условиях бизнеса:
Введение в ваш авторский фреймворк.
Теория: Как выявить материальные и измеримые ограничения проекта. Выявление системных требований (NFR) в условиях дефицита ресурсов. Матрица ролей и ответственностей. Реестры объектов ответственности, процессы производства. Дорожная карта, перспективный план, план-график работ, планирование расходов.
На дом: Студенты получают описание бизнес-кейса (например: "Стартап вашей мечты с бюджетом в 0 рублей на инфраструктуру, но он должен обеспечить вас зарплатой").
Теория: Архитектурный фреймворк AfRel, позволяющие экономить на каждом этапе (бизнес-процесс, архитектура, софт, интеграция, железо). Этапы каждого уровня (измеримая задача, риски, действия, планирование работ и исполнение, приёмка). Выбор модели по результатам ТЭП (Serverless|Microservices|ModuleMonolith), использование готовых Open-Source SaaS/PaaS). Шаблоны диалектических решений.
Студенты анализируют свой кейс по архитектурному фреймворку AfRel, фиксируют ограничения и строят верхнюю часть многоуровневой архитектуру предприятия (в markdown, Miro, Draw.io, PlantUML, UMLet, VS Code).
Теория: Как посчитать стоимость владения системой (TCO). Как оценить риски "бизнес-процессного", "архитектурного", "программного", "интеграционного", "инфраструктурного" долга и долга низкой квалификации (потери) исполнителей, который мы сознательно закладываем ради экономии времени или денег.
Меры по приоритизации рисков, снижению рисков, меры по устранению реализованных рисков, противоаварийные планы и тренировки.
Практика: Студенты детализируют компоненты системы, формируют модули, разбивают по единицам развёртывания, описывают интеграции, планируют инфраструктуру и защищают расчеты: почему выбран именно этот стек под заданные ограничения, почему именно на этом этапе.
Теория: Как продавать архитектуру бизнесу и команде разработки. Типичные ошибки при презентации технических компромиссов. Подготовка к защите.
Практика: Вы выступаете в роли «вредного заказчика/инвестора» или . Студенты за пару должны адаптировать свою схему по архитектурному фреймворку "AfRel".
Практика: Индивидуальная защита. Студент за 3–4 минуты презентует свое архитектурное решение и доказывает: